conditional-statements 相关问题

条件对于各种语言具有各种含义,并且可能应该作为标记避免。

查找数组中最大连续整数的问题

我正在寻找数组中连续整数的最大数量,使得任意两个整数之间的差小于或等于给定值 K。 下面是我的方法。 // 钻石是一个

回答 1 投票 0

Laravel 7:计算有条件的两个日期之间的天数

我陷入了复杂的计算中。我想计算两天之间的天数。但它需要检查其他两个表中的日期列,以确定两个日期之间的日期是否存在。这个概念...

回答 3 投票 0

Aarch64条件跳转编译

我使用 clang 编译了以下代码: #包括 int f(int32_t a, int32_t b) { int32_t 结果; 如果(一个< 10) { result = a + b; } else { result...

回答 1 投票 0

react isLoading 状态行为不正确

我试图在 isLoading 状态为 true 时制作骨架加载效果(在 init 上设置为 true),就像这样 => {正在加载? ( 我试图在 isLoading 状态为 true 时制作骨架加载效果(在 init 上设置为 true),就像这样 => {isLoading ? ( <div className="grid grid-cols-4 gap-3"> {voiceData.voices.map((voice) => ( <Skeleton key={voice.voice_id} className="w-[200px] h-[250px] rounded-md" /> ))} </div> ) : <div id="dash-card-container" className="grid grid-cols-4 gap-3" > {voiceData.voices.map((voice) => ( <VoiceCard onClick={() => { // Store the voice object in localStorage localStorage.setItem("voice", JSON.stringify(voice)); console.log(localStorage.getItem("voice")); // Navigate to the editor route navigate("/create/editor"); }} key={voice.voice_id} img={voice.img} name={voice.name} category={voice.category} /> ))} </div> } 但是由于某种原因,当我重新加载页面时它不起作用,这是我调用 api 的 useEffect // Fetching voices from api useEffect(() => { const fetchVoices = async () => { // async function to fetch voices try { setIsLoading(true); const response = await axios.get("http://localhost:3000/voices"); const data = response.data; console.log("data:", data); setVoiceData(data); console.log("Voicedata fetched:", voiceData) } catch (error) { console.error("Error fetching voices", error) setIsLoading(false) } finally { setIsLoading(false); } }; fetchVoices(); }, []); 我尝试删除“finally”块,但这也没有成功 useEffect(() => { const fetchVoices = async () => { // async function to fetch voices try { setIsLoading(true); const response = await axios.get("http://localhost:3000/voices"); const data = response.data; console.log("data:", data); setVoiceData(data); console.log("Voicedata fetched:", voiceData) setIsLoading(false) } catch (error) { console.error("Error fetching voices", error) setIsLoading(false) } }; fetchVoices(); }, []); 我知道我的加载效果正在起作用,因为如果我从未设置 setIsLoading => false 它就会出现。 我还尝试了 console.logging 在 try 块的开头将其设置为 true ,在最后将其设置为 false ,并且每次都是相同的值,无论是 true 还是 false,但这没有对渲染的影响我觉得很奇怪。 我对此有点陌生,但我不认为我错过了任何重要的事情。任何帮助将不胜感激,因为我已经撞了我的头有一段时间了。 您可以将 fetchVoices 移动到 useEffect 之外。另外,在改变 isLoading 之前检查您的 API 请求是否成功: const fetchVoices = async () => { setIsLoading(true); // async function to fetch voices try { const response = await axios.get("http://localhost:3000/voices"); const data = response.data; if(data) setIsLoading(false); console.log("data:", data); setVoiceData(data); console.log("Voicedata fetched:", voiceData) } catch (error) { console.error("Error fetching voices", error) setIsLoading(false) } }; useEffect(() => { fetchVoices(); }, [fetchVoices]);

回答 1 投票 0

如何在 R 的列中将 -1 和 0 之间的值舍入为 0?

我正在处理 R 中的一些数据,我想更改数据框中某列中的一些数据。我们将此列称为“血浆”,其中有大量的正值,但也相当......

回答 2 投票 0

在多个条件下分配随机数

我的学生交了小组项目。现在他们应该对其他学生的作品提供反馈。每个学生应该对另外两个学生项目提供反馈。我想分配这些项目

回答 1 投票 0

如何创建对数据框执行多项检查的Python函数?

我有多个库存表,如下所示: 行号 -1 数量 -2 数量 1 - 3 2 42.1英尺 - 3 5 - 4 - 10英尺 5 2 1 6 6.7 - 或者 行号 数量 1 2 2 4.5公斤 3 5 4 5 13 6 增强现实 我想创建逻辑ch...

回答 1 投票 0

从 php 中的两个数组创建新数组[关闭]

我有两个具有相同键但不同值的数组 例子 : ( “2”=> 6, “5”=> 1 ), ( “2”=> 1, “5”=> 3 ) 我想创建新数组...

回答 2 投票 0

data.table 带条件左连接

我想使用 id 作为连接变量和条件将 Y 左连接到 X。应保留 X 的所有行。这是一个最小的例子: X <- data.table( id = 1:5 , start = 1:5 , end =...

回答 2 投票 0

R data.table 带条件左连接

我想使用 id 作为连接变量和条件将 Y 左连接到 X。应保留 X 的所有行。这是一个最小的例子: X <- data.table( id = 1:5 , start = 1:5 , end =...

回答 1 投票 0

如何在 SwiftUI 中根据条件显示 HStack 元素?

如何测试 HStack 中的条件以确定其应如何显示?下面的代码绘制了一个由HStack的HStack制成的3x3网格。 var body: 一些视图 { 对于每个(0..<3) { v i...

回答 1 投票 0

根据条件日期范围从另一个数据帧填充数据帧

是否可以根据指定的条件日期范围从另一个数据帧数据填充数据帧?非常感谢 df1 =(条件日期范围) 公司开始日期结束日期 0 至 2023-01-02

回答 1 投票 0

使用多个条件过滤二维数组

我有一个数组数组,我需要实现过滤器的组合才能达到预期的结果。 从选择的字段中,我获取数据以便能够过滤结果。 我需要...

回答 1 投票 0

在 php 中从两个具有相同键但值不同的数组创建一个数组

我有两个具有相同键但不同值的数组 例子 : ( “2”=> 6, “5”=> 1 ), ( “2”=> 1, “5”=> 3 ) 我想创建新的数组...

回答 1 投票 0

三元运算符,如果为真则返回检查条件的快捷方式?

我想看看对于已经相对紧凑的符号是否有更短的符号。这似乎是代码中相当常见的模式所存在的某种语法。 在这里,

回答 3 投票 0

过滤(时间相似)重复项,同时根据 R 中的另一列保留最大值

我希望清理时间序列数据集,以便只保留每个事件的最大值。首先,我过滤了数据,以便仅保留高于特定阈值的值,但是

回答 1 投票 0

gfortran 中的条件编译

我想知道是否可以选择 Fortran 95 例程的不同部分进行编译。 例如,如果我将某个标志传递给 gfortran,那么编译器会选择哪个部分用于

回答 1 投票 0

在Excel 365中,是否可以处理一行付款数据以仅对该行中合格的付款求和,最好无需VBA或宏?

我正在使用 Windows 10 和 MS 365 中的 Excel 订阅版本。 问题:我使用数据透视表汇总了数千笔应付账款交易,以显示向每个供应商支付的款项

回答 1 投票 0

基于Configuration开关有条件摄取@Controller

我想使用基本的 spring 根据系统属性为 @Bean 选择 2 个类中的 1 个。一个非常淡化的变体看起来像这样 @Configuration(值=“BipBop”) @EnableWebMvc

回答 1 投票 0

为什么我的条件 ifelse 重新编码没有返回预期值?

我正在创建一个新变量,它根据多个源变量的值使用条件“ifelse”语句。 源变量是一个调查问题,已更改名称

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.